Transaction 586497ed17c44d0a034040286022572178a6e1a946d432057fad4f163aa63bba

1 Input
2 Outputs
  • 586497ed17c44d0a034040286022572178a6e1a946d432057fad4f163aa63bba:0
  • value  100000000
    address  3Qfn4CDh1FW3SkAynHHx4E1cicWAha3LwW
  • 586497ed17c44d0a034040286022572178a6e1a946d432057fad4f163aa63bba:1
  • value  140169911
    address  3FPnqwCQEnN2VrULgoANvEByPYnnVLbTxx